#b0ba2d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b0ba2d is composed of 69% red, 72.9%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 75.8%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 64.3 degrees, a saturation of 61% and a lightness of 45.3%. #b0ba2d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ff5a with #617500.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

#b0ba2d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b0ba2d has RGB values of R:176, G:186,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0, Y:0.76,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 11581997.
